      It's actually central Florida. If you draw a line from Clearwater to Orlando to New Smyrna, pretty much everything below that line will have invasives/exotics. And some places north, like Gainesville. When you get to south Florida, you've got great exotics micro-fishing *and* great fishing for macro exotic species that get over 20 inches long, like Peacock Bass Clown Knifefish, Pacu, etc.
